Summary

Dr. Gorlitsky graduated from the Suny Downstate Medical Center College of Medicine in 1998. She works in Garnerville, NY and 1 other location and specializes in Pediatrics. Dr. Gorlitsky is affiliated with Good Samaritan Hospital.
